Nosocomial treatment-induced neuropathy of diabetes : an important cause of painful and autonomic neuropathy in hospitalized diabetes mellitus patients

Treatment-induced neuropathy of diabetes (TIND) is an acute painful autonomic small-fiber neuropathy that develops following an abrupt improvement in glycaemia control.
